I like roti bakar using arang, but this one not chinese pastries, (siew pau, lo po peng, egg tarts, harm tan sou, etc lol). Anyway, nowadays Thong Kee, Pudu is about the best KL can offer (chinese pastries wise). In the past, there were loads in KL.....Kum Lun Tai, Jalan Sultan, Fung Wong, Bunn Choon, Wong Peng Kee, Jln Pahang, etc, etc. Nowadays they only exist as insta foodie outlets, good looking but no taste. Very unfortunate. I know. Thong Kee is lucky they have a set of dedicated youngsters willing to carry on the torch.
